HCIE服务实验第四期-公有云存储架构设计体验-存储数据上云、加速和灾备

网友投稿 779 2022-05-28

1 环境准备

vpc准备、安全组准备

2 资源准备

2.1新建SFS文件存储池

2.2 新增OBS对象存储桶

并准备实验文件

2.3 新增弹性云服务器ECS1

2.4 挂载SFS文件系统

登录终端

mkdir /video

安装nfs-utils:

yum -y install nfs-utils

挂载SFS:

mount -t nfs -o vers=3,timeo=600,nolock,rsize=1048576,wsize=1048576,hard,retrans=3,noresvport,async,noatime,nodiratime  sfs-nas01.cn-north-4b.myhuaweicloud.com:/share-b7e7083b  /video

设置自动挂载

#vim /etc/fstab

sfs-nas01.cn-north-4b.myhuaweicloud.com:/share-b7e7083b /video nfs vers=3,timeo=600,nolock,rsize=1048576,wsize=1048576,hard,retrans=3,noresvport,async,noatime,nodiratime 0 0 >>/etc/fstab

确认自动挂载是否生效:

umount /video

mount -a

mount |grep video

通过以下命令在ECS01的SFS挂载点下载该视频文件(替换红色字体)

cd /video/

wget https://obs-video01-richblue88.obs.cn-north-4.myhuaweicloud.com/video.zip

购买EVS磁盘挂载

登录ECS,通过fdisk命令查看磁盘是否已经挂载

创建文件系统

为/dev/vdb创建文件系统,挂载到/opt目录:

mkfs.ext4 /dev/vdb

mount /dev/vdb /opt

mount | grep opt

设置自动挂载

通过如下命令设置自动挂载(也可以通过vi手动编辑):

echo -e "/dev/vdb/\t/opt\text4\tdefaults\t1 1" >>/etc/fstab

通过以下命令验证自动挂载是否生效:

umount /opt

mount -a

mount | grep opt

2.5部署视频流播放服务

编译安装nginx

cd /video

yum install -y unzip

HCIE云服务实验第四期-公有云存储架构设计体验-存储数据上云、加速和灾备

unzip -o video.zip

cd video

cp nginx-1.15.9.tar.gz /opt/

cd /opt

yum install -y pcre*

yum install -y zlib*

tar -xvf  nginx-1.15.9.tar.gz

cd nginx-1.15.9

./configure --prefix=/opt/nginx

make && make install

编辑html文件

通过以下命令修改nginx.conf

cd /opt/nginx/conf

sed -i "0,/root   html/s/root   html/root   \/video\/video/" nginx.conf

验证视频播放

通过以下命令启动nginx

cd /opt/nginx/sbin/

killall nginx

./nginx

在浏览器验证视频能否播放

设置开机自启动

echo -e "\n#start nginx\nsleep 10\ncd /opt/nginx/sbin\n./nginx" >> /etc/rc.local

chmod +x /etc/rc.d/rc.local

2.6 高可用部署

准备ECS01私有镜像(图片限制,略)

通过ECS01整机镜像创建ECS02(图片限制,略)

登录ECS02

通过终端模拟工具或者ECS控制台登录ECS02,通过以下命令确认服务状态

netstat -ntpule

配置负载均衡

验证可用性

2.7 配置存储容灾服务

创建保护组

为保护组01新增保护实例

同上为保护组02新增保护实例

查看新增的保护实例

打开ECS控制台,查看存储容灾服务创建的保护实例(处于关机状态)

开启保护

查看同步状态:

在负载均衡中添加存储容灾服务创建的保护实例

确认保护组01、02的同步进度为100%

切换保护组01的实例

切换完成,容灾方向变为可用区1到可用区2,开启切换后的虚机

同上切换保护组02的实例

查看ECS列表和负载均衡器组

负载均衡中原来的ECS01和ECS02已经关机停止服务,但是容灾实例的服务已经正常运行,容灾切换正常

验证服务容灾结果

验证服务可用性,在浏览器打开负载均衡的外网IP,查看视频能否播放

3 结果验证

在浏览器打开负载均衡的外网IP,查看视频能否正常播放

云容灾 架构设计

版权声明:本文内容由网络用户投稿,版权归原作者所有,本站不拥有其著作权,亦不承担相应法律责任。如果您发现本站中有涉嫌抄袭或描述失实的内容,请联系我们jiasou666@gmail.com 处理,核实后本网站将在24小时内删除侵权内容。

上一篇:汉能面试-互联网老辛根据学员面试录音整理
下一篇:Windows 10搭建Java开发平台——Java 8
相关文章